Output a99c038c427da36e6223d3f81f160f40da96ebc6778039af6e87604d22e81625:25

value
5264469895
script pubkey
OP_0 OP_PUSHBYTES_32 ba58ca68836110ec9688ef6f887d643a4e3bb61acc840aacd46582f8d76157b2
address
bc1qhfvv56yrvygwe95gaahcslty8f8rhds6ejzq4tx5vkp034mp27eq6mlswj
transaction
a99c038c427da36e6223d3f81f160f40da96ebc6778039af6e87604d22e81625
spent
true